The DM74H51N is a high-speed dual 2-wide 2-input AND-OR-INVERT gate manufactured by National Semiconductor (NS).

Specifications:

  • Logic Family: 74H (High-Speed TTL)
  • Function: Dual 2-wide 2-input AND-OR-INVERT gate
  • Supply Voltage (VCC): 4.5V to 5.5V
  • Operating Temperature Range: 0°C to +70°C
  • Propagation Delay (Typical): 10ns
  • Power Dissipation (Per Gate): 22mW
  • Input Current (Max): 1.6mA
  • Output Current (High/Low): -0.8mA / 16mA
  • Package: 14-pin PDIP (Plastic Dual In-line Package)

Descriptions:

The DM74H51N integrates two independent AND-OR-INVERT gates, each with two 2-input AND sections feeding into a NOR gate. It is designed for high-speed logic operations in digital circuits.

## Design Phase Pitfall Avoidance

1. Power Supply Considerations

The DM74H51N operates within a 4.5V to 5.5V range. Exceeding this range can lead to permanent damage, while insufficient voltage may cause erratic behavior. Proper decoupling capacitors (typically 0.1μF) should be placed near the power pins to minimize noise and voltage fluctuations.

2. Input Signal Integrity

Unused inputs must never be left floating, as they can pick up noise and cause unpredictable outputs. Tie unused inputs to either VCC (for a HIGH state) or GND (for a LOW state) through appropriate pull-up or pull-down resistors.

3. Fan-Out Limitations

The 74H series has a higher drive capability than standard TTL but still has a finite fan-out limit. Exceeding the recommended 10 standard TTL loads can degrade signal integrity. If higher fan-out is needed, buffer gates should be incorporated.

4. Thermal Management

High-speed switching increases power dissipation, which can lead to overheating in densely packed circuits. Ensure adequate airflow or heat sinking if the IC is used in high-frequency applications or in environments with elevated ambient temperatures.

5. Signal Propagation Delays

While the DM74H51N offers faster switching than standard TTL, propagation delays (typically 6-10 ns) must still be accounted for in timing-critical applications. Synchronization signals and clock distribution should be designed to accommodate these delays.

6. PCB Layout Best Practices

To minimize crosstalk and electromagnetic interference (EMI), keep signal traces short and avoid running high-speed logic lines parallel to sensitive analog traces. Proper grounding techniques, such as star grounding, can help reduce noise coupling.
